Sailor Astera sent me an e-mail message that contained some comments about my article.  (I was given permission to reproduce the text):

You mention the 'phantom crystal' in the mineralogical sense and explain that it "'occurs where the growing environment of the gemstone changes and there is a color change or some other shift in the crystal that makes the crystal faces of the younger crystal visible INSIDE the present crystal'," and that "those inner crystals can be called phantoms."  The first thought that struck my mind was that the Ginzuisho is in a way a internal part of and then in a way 'inside' Usagi.  I just thought that it would be interesting to consider Usagi to be a sort of crystal on her own that contained another phantom crystal - the Ginzuisho - inside.

I responded:

I like that idea.  The adjective "crystal" has to do with clearity, and Usagi herself is a symbol of purity and clearity (the Latin word "serenitas" can refer to clearness).  "Crystal," when it is an adjective, can also mean "relating to or using a crystal."  I can see how one could connect "phantom crystal" to the idea that the Silver Crystal is in a way a internal part of Usagi (in a sense that her inner powers are contained in the crystal).
